Mecca Property Development 71 South Orange Ave #148South Orange, NJ, 07079 View Phone 973-732-3996 71 South Orange Ave #148South Orange, NJ 07079 View Website Experience & Reliability In Business Since: 2004 About Send to My Email Send to My Phone Print this Page